    Job Description

    The role

    • Reporting to the Regional HR Manager based in HQ, the HR Associate provides day-to-day HR support to employees, managers and external consultants. You will contribute to a smooth and responsive employee experience across the employee lifecycle, from recruitment and onboarding through learning and development.
    • Working closely with colleagues in HR and across the organisation, you will play an important role in ensuring accurate HR administration, reliable data and efficient HR processes.

    Key Responsibilities

    • Support onboarding, induction and offboarding, including related documentation and formalities.
    • Provide first-level support to employees on HR administrative matters.
    • Assist with employment and consultancy contracts, amendments, certificates and other HR documents.
    • Support work and residence permit processes and other related formalities.
    • Support the preparation and publication of job descriptions and advertisements.
    • Coordinate interviews, written tests and candidate communications.
    • Support candidate selection and ensure a positive recruitment experience.
    • Maintain recruitment data and reporting.
    • Maintain accurate and up-to-date employee and consultant data in the HRIS.
    • Support HR data management, archiving and compliance with data protection requirements.
    • Assist with Geneva payroll preparation and variable pay information.
    • Support salary allocations and related HR processes.
    • Support the performance appraisal process and related communications.
    • Collect and analyse training and development needs.
    • Contribute to training planning, implementation and budget monitoring.
    • Contribute to improving and standardising HR processes, tools and documentation.
    • Support internal HR communications and HR-related audits.
    • Review and validate consultants’ invoices in line with internal policies and donor requirements.
    • Provide administrative support for HR-related invoices and other HR activities as required.

    Required Qualifications

    • 1–3 years of experience in HR administration or a similar HR support role, preferably in an international or multicultural environment.
    • A degree or professional qualification in Human Resources, Business Administration or a related field.
    • Good knowledge of HR processes and practices, with an interest in developing your HR expertise.
    • Experience using HR information systems; knowledge of Hubdrive is an advantage.
    • Strong working knowledge of MS Office, particularly Excel.
    • Fluent English and French, both written and spoken.
    • Excellent organisation skills, attention to detail and 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ines.
    • A service-oriented and collaborative approach, with strong interpersonal and communication skills.
    • Discretion and sound judgement when handling confidential and sensitive information.
    • Cultural sensitivity and the ability to work effectively with colleagues from diverse backgrounds.
